CURLINFO_SPEED_UPLOAD(3) curl_easy_getinfo options CURLINFO_SPEED_UPLOAD(3) NAME CURLINFO_SPEED_UPLOAD - get upload speed SYNOPSIS #include <curl/curl.h> CURLcode curl_easy_getinfo(CURL *handle, CURLINFO_SPEED_UPLOAD, double *speed); DESCRIPTION Pass a pointer to a double to receive the average upload speed that curl measured for the complete upload. Measured in bytes/second. CURLINFO_SPEED_UPLOAD_T(3) is a newer replacement that returns a more sensible variable type. PROTOCOLS EXAMPLE CURL *curl = curl_easy_init(); if(curl) { curl_easy_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_URL, "https://example.com"); /* Perform the request */ res = curl_easy_perform(curl); if(!res) { double speed; res = curl_easy_getinfo(curl, CURLINFO_SPEED_UPLOAD, &speed); if(!res) { printf("Upload speed %.0f bytes/sec\n", ul); } } } AVAILABILITY Added in RETURN VALUE Returns CURLE_OK if the option is supported, and CURLE_UNKNOWN_OPTION if not.
